package internal
import (
"encoding/json"
"fmt"
"net"
"net/http"
"net/url"
"os"
"syscall"
)
// ErrorCode represents the platform-wide error codes that can be raised by
// Admin SDK APIs.
type ErrorCode string
const (
// InvalidArgument is a OnePlatform error code.
InvalidArgument ErrorCode = "INVALID_ARGUMENT"
// FailedPrecondition is a OnePlatform error code.
FailedPrecondition ErrorCode = "FAILED_PRECONDITION"
// OutOfRange is a OnePlatform error code.
OutOfRange ErrorCode = "OUT_OF_RANGE"
// Unauthenticated is a OnePlatform error code.
Unauthenticated ErrorCode = "UNAUTHENTICATED"
// PermissionDenied is a OnePlatform error code.
PermissionDenied ErrorCode = "PERMISSION_DENIED"
// NotFound is a OnePlatform error code.
NotFound ErrorCode = "NOT_FOUND"
// Conflict is a custom error code that represents HTTP 409 responses.
//
// OnePlatform APIs typically respond with ABORTED or ALREADY_EXISTS explicitly. But a few
// old APIs send HTTP 409 Conflict without any additional details to distinguish between the two
// cases. For these we currently use this error code. As more APIs adopt OnePlatform conventions
// this will become less important.
Conflict ErrorCode = "CONFLICT"
// Aborted is a OnePlatform error code.
Aborted ErrorCode = "ABORTED"
// AlreadyExists is a OnePlatform error code.
AlreadyExists ErrorCode = "ALREADY_EXISTS"
// ResourceExhausted is a OnePlatform error code.
ResourceExhausted ErrorCode = "RESOURCE_EXHAUSTED"
// Cancelled is a OnePlatform error code.
Cancelled ErrorCode = "CANCELLED"
// DataLoss is a OnePlatform error code.
DataLoss ErrorCode = "DATA_LOSS"
// Unknown is a OnePlatform error code.
Unknown ErrorCode = "UNKNOWN"
// Internal is a OnePlatform error code.
Internal ErrorCode = "INTERNAL"
// Unavailable is a OnePlatform error code.
Unavailable ErrorCode = "UNAVAILABLE"
// DeadlineExceeded is a OnePlatform error code.
DeadlineExceeded ErrorCode = "DEADLINE_EXCEEDED"
)
// FirebaseError is an error type containing an error code string.
type FirebaseError struct {
ErrorCode ErrorCode
String string
Response *http.Response
Ext map[string]interface{}
}
func (fe *FirebaseError) Error() string {
return fe.String
}
// HasPlatformErrorCode checks if the given error contains a specific error code.
func HasPlatformErrorCode(err error, code ErrorCode) bool {
fe, ok := err.(*FirebaseError)
return ok && fe.ErrorCode == code
}
var httpStatusToErrorCodes = map[int]ErrorCode{
http.StatusBadRequest: InvalidArgument,
http.StatusUnauthorized: Unauthenticated,
http.StatusForbidden: PermissionDenied,
http.StatusNotFound: NotFound,
http.StatusConflict: Conflict,
http.StatusTooManyRequests: ResourceExhausted,
http.StatusInternalServerError: Internal,
http.StatusServiceUnavailable: Unavailable,
}
// NewFirebaseError creates a new error from the given HTTP response.
func NewFirebaseError(resp *Response) *FirebaseError {
code, ok := httpStatusToErrorCodes[resp.Status]
if !ok {
code = Unknown
}
return &FirebaseError{
ErrorCode: code,
String: fmt.Sprintf("unexpected http response with status: %d\n%s", resp.Status, string(resp.Body)),
Response: resp.LowLevelResponse(),
Ext: make(map[string]interface{}),
}
}
// NewFirebaseErrorOnePlatform parses the response payload as a GCP error response
// and create an error from the details extracted.
//
// If the response failes to parse, or otherwise doesn't provide any useful details
// NewFirebaseErrorOnePlatform creates an error with some sensible defaults.
func NewFirebaseErrorOnePlatform(resp *Response) *FirebaseError {
base := NewFirebaseError(resp)
var gcpError struct {
Error struct {
Status string `json:"status"`
Message string `json:"message"`
} `json:"error"`
}
json.Unmarshal(resp.Body, &gcpError) // ignore any json parse errors at this level
if gcpError.Error.Status != "" {
base.ErrorCode = ErrorCode(gcpError.Error.Status)
}
if gcpError.Error.Message != "" {
base.String = gcpError.Error.Message
}
return base
}
func newFirebaseErrorTransport(err error) *FirebaseError {
var code ErrorCode
var msg string
if os.IsTimeout(err) {
code = DeadlineExceeded
msg = fmt.Sprintf("timed out while making an http call: %v", err)
} else if isConnectionRefused(err) {
code = Unavailable
msg = fmt.Sprintf("failed to establish a connection: %v", err)
} else {
code = Unknown
msg = fmt.Sprintf("unknown error while making an http call: %v", err)
}
return &FirebaseError{
ErrorCode: code,
String: msg,
Ext: make(map[string]interface{}),
}
}
// isConnectionRefused attempts to determine if the given error was caused by a failure to establish a
// connection.
//
// A net.OpError where the Op field is set to "dial" or "read" is considered a connection refused
// error. Similarly an ECONNREFUSED error code (Linux-specific) is also considered a connection
// refused error.
func isConnectionRefused(err error) bool {
switch t := err.(type) {
case *url.Error:
return isConnectionRefused(t.Err)
case *net.OpError:
if t.Op == "dial" || t.Op == "read" {
return true
}
return isConnectionRefused(t.Err)
case syscall.Errno:
return t == syscall.ECONNREFUSED
}
return false
}
